Sleek and Minimalist Designs:
One of the predominant trends in cell phone design revolves around sleek and minimalist aesthetics. Manufacturers are increasingly focusing on creating devices that are not only technologically advanced but also visually appealing. Slimmer profiles, bezel-less screens, and simplified contours are becoming the norm. This shift towards minimalism not only enhances the overall look of the device but also contributes to a more immersive user experience.
Innovative Materials and Finishes:
Cell phone manufacturers are experimenting with a variety of materials and finishes to set their devices apart in a crowded market. From ceramic and glass to high-quality metals, the choice of materials plays a crucial role in defining a phone’s aesthetic appeal. Textured finishes, such as leather or matte surfaces, are gaining popularity for their unique tactile sensations, providing users with a sense of luxury and sophistication.
Foldable Displays:
A groundbreaking trend that has captured the imagination of tech enthusiasts is the advent of foldable displays. This innovative design allows users to enjoy the benefits of a larger screen without sacrificing portability. Folding phones have introduced a new dimension to cell phone aesthetics, challenging traditional notions of form and function. As this technology continues to mature, we can expect even more creative and practical applications in cell phone design.
Captivating Camera Arrangements:
The rise of smartphone photography has led to a significant focus on the design of camera arrangements. Manufacturers are not only enhancing the capabilities of the cameras but also integrating them seamlessly into the overall design of the phone. Multi-lens setups, arranged in aesthetically pleasing patterns, have become a common sight. The goal is to offer users powerful photography tools without compromising on the visual harmony of the device.
Immersive Display Technologies:
Cell phone displays have undergone remarkable transformations, evolving from basic screens to immersive, high-resolution panels. Bezel-less designs, coupled with advancements in OLED and AMOLED technologies, contribute to vibrant and detailed visuals. High refresh rates and HDR support further enhance the overall viewing experience, making the cell phone not just a communication device but a portable entertainment hub.

Integration of Biometric Features:
Security and convenience are at the forefront of cell phone design, leading to the integration of advanced biometric features. In-display fingerprint sensors and facial recognition technologies are not only functional but also contribute to the sleek and seamless look of modern devices. The unobtrusive placement of these features adds to the overall aesthetic appeal, eliminating the need for bulky physical components.

Revival of Retro Designs:
In a nostalgic nod to the past, some manufacturers are experimenting with retro-inspired designs. Classic elements such as physical keypads, clamshell forms, and distinctive color schemes are making a comeback. This trend caters to consumers who appreciate a blend of modern technology with a touch of vintage charm, offering a unique and eye-catching alternative in the market.
